Environmental Product Declarations

Swisspacer achieves best EPDs for warm edge spacers

-

Spacer manufacturer Swisspacer is setting the bar high in terms of sustainability. With electricity from renewable energies and optimised production, the carbon footprint of a 16 mm spacer is now less than 0.15 kg CO₂ equivalents per running metre - a reduction of almost 30% compared to the previous value. Find the details here.

Spacers from Swisspacer have been proven to help save energy - and therefore CO2 - in buildings.
Sustainability

Swisspacer to commission new recycling plant for thermoplastics

-

Swisspacer is planning to commission a new recycling plant in 2025 that will make it possible to fully recycle thermoplastic materials. According to the spacer manufacturer, the product quality will remain unaffected, even with a higher proportion of recycled materials.

Insulating glass with pressure equalisation

Protection against glass breakage in insulating glass: Swisspacer Air with CE mark

-

Swisspacer Air - integrated into the edge seal of insulating glass - ensures continuous pressure equalisation with the environment and thus mitigates climate loads. In collaboration between Swisspacer and the Saint-Gobain Glassolutions Insulating Glass Centre, the foundation has now been laid to allow it to obtain a CE mark.

Warm edge spacers for IGUs

Swisspacer presents new spacer Ultimate Pro

-

The new Swisspacer Ultimate Pro combines energy efficiency with optimal processing, according to the manufacturer's developers. With a new material composition, the hollow profile is more elastic and easier to process - with the accustomed stability of the spacer frames. Here are the details.
